UAE-based firm Axial Vector Energy Corporation announced Wednesday that its PETRO AVEC JV partner, Petrosonics LLC, was recently awarded a patent in Indonesia.
The patent will protect the process of removing sulfur from all types of crude oil fractions through sonic energy, oxidation and the removal of all of the oxidized sulfur through hydrotreatment, the company said.
The patent will remain in force for 20 years.
PETRO-AVEC LLC is a joint venture between AVEC and Petrosonics LLC to develop, finance and market Petrosonics sulfur removal technology globally. The joint venture is owned 60% by Petrosonics LLC and 40% by AVEC.(alex)
